Mentor provides guidance for personal and professional growth, focusing on development. A supervisor oversees work performance, emphasizing task completion.
Mentor vs. Supervisor

Key Differences

Mentors and supervisors play distinct roles in a professional setting. A mentor offers guidance, sharing knowledge and experience to support personal and professional growth. In contrast, a supervisor is primarily concerned with overseeing employees' work performance and ensuring that tasks are completed efficiently and effectively.

Mentorship is often a voluntary, informal relationship that extends beyond immediate job tasks, focusing on the mentee's long-term development and career progression. Supervisors, however, have a formal, organizational role that includes managing work schedules, evaluating performance, and sometimes disciplining staff.

The relationship between a mentor and a mentee is typically characterized by mutual respect, trust, and a shared desire for the mentee's development. This relationship can span across different organizations and last beyond the current employment. On the other hand, the supervisor-employee relationship is more hierarchical and confined to the workplace, with clear boundaries set by organizational policies.

Mentors provide advice and feedback based on their personal experiences, aiming to help mentees navigate their career paths and personal development. Supervisors focus on providing feedback related to job performance, aligning team efforts with organizational goals.

Mentorship can influence a mentee's career direction and personal growth profoundly, supervision is crucial for maintaining the operational efficiency of an organization, ensuring that objectives are met within the stipulated timelines.
